I first heard about VVAW in about October, 1970 (?) when Kerry and another guy went on Meet The Press (back when it was THE Sunday show). In just a few minutes he had convinced there was another way to see patriotism. It wasn't just waving the flag. It was doing the very difficult task of trying to persuade people when we were on the wrong course.

I was in grad school at Penn. Like you, I organized a chapter there, and also in Delaware County, PA. I'm still very proud of that. More proud even than of my 19 months in combat.
